Michigan Code Requirements:
Frost depth: All exterior footings must extend a minimum of 42 inches below grade (R403.1.4)
Concrete strength: Minimum 3,500 PSI for garage floors and any surfaces exposed to deicing chemicals; 2,500 PSI minimum for other residential flatwork
Reinforcement: Per Michigan Residential Code, footings must be reinforced per soil conditions and load requirements
Air entrainment: Required for exterior concrete exposed to freeze-thaw cycles in Michigan's climate

Michigan Code Requirements:
Waterproofing: Below-grade foundation walls for habitable spaces require damp-proofing or waterproofing per R406
Drain tile: Foundation drain tile is required around the footing perimeter for basements and crawlspaces
Wall thickness: Minimum 8" for poured concrete foundation walls (varies by height and soil conditions)
Anchor bolts: Minimum 1/2" diameter anchor bolts at 6 ft on center, within 12" of each end of sill plate
Sill plate: Pressure-treated or naturally durable wood required, with sill seal gasket

Michigan Code Notes:
Slope for drainage: Flatwork adjacent to structures must slope a minimum of 6 inches within the first 10 feet away from the foundation
Control joints: Required at intervals not exceeding 2–3 times the slab thickness (e.g., every 8–12 ft for a 4" slab) to control cracking
Vapor barrier: A minimum 6-mil polyethylene vapor barrier is required under slabs in habitable spaces
Base preparation: Minimum 4" compacted gravel base under residential slabs

Michigan Code Note: Footings must bear on undisturbed soil or engineered fill. If expansive or questionable soils are present, a soils report may be required by the building official. Michigan code prohibits footings on frozen ground or uncompacted fill.

Michigan Code Requirement: Foundation and structural concrete work requires a building permit. Footing inspections are required before the pour — the building official must approve the footing excavation, rebar placement, and dimensions before concrete is placed. Foundation wall inspections occur before backfill. Flatwork (driveways, patios) may or may not require permits depending on your local jurisdiction. Michigan Code Note: Concrete placed during cold weather (below 40°F) requires special precautions — heated water, accelerators, insulated blankets, and extended cure times. Michigan's freeze-thaw climate demands proper cold-weather concrete practices to ensure strength and durability. We schedule pours based on weather conditions to meet code requirements.
